Our West Boylston units run truck-mount extraction pumps that pull thousands of gallons per hour, cutting standing-water time from days to hours. Every extraction job includes moisture mapping so we know exactly which materials are still holding water once the visible flooding is gone.
Once water is out, we bring in commercial air movers and LGR dehumidifiers, positioned using psychrometric readings rather than guesswork, with daily drying logs so you can see the numbers improving, not just take our word for it.

Most West Boylston residential jobs dry out in 3 to 5 days depending on how much material got wet and how long it sat before extraction.
Not if it's addressed quickly — mold generally needs 24-48 hours of sustained moisture, which is exactly why fast extraction matters.
